Debian安装mysql8.0.21找不到my.cnf文件怎么解决?
时间: 2023-08-20 19:07:24 浏览: 85
在 MySQL 8 中,my.cnf 文件被更改为 mysqld.cnf 文件,因此在 Debian 中找不到 my.cnf 文件是正常的。
要在 Debian 上安装 MySQL 8,可以按照以下步骤进行操作:
1. 添加 MySQL 的官方 GPG 密钥:
```
wget -c https://dev.mysql.com/get/mysql-apt-config_0.8.16-1_all.deb
sudo dpkg -i mysql-apt-config_0.8.16-1_all.deb
```
2. 更新 apt 软件包缓存:
```
sudo apt update
```
3. 安装 MySQL 8:
```
sudo apt install mysql-server
```
4. 在安装过程中,您将被要求设置 root 用户的密码。
5. 检查 MySQL 服务是否正在运行:
```
sudo systemctl status mysql
```
如果 MySQL 服务正在运行,则将返回类似于以下内容的输出:
```
Active: active (running) since Sat 2021-08-14 20:34:23 UTC; 3min 15s ago
```
6. 如果您需要修改 MySQL 配置,请编辑 /etc/mysql/mysql.conf.d/mysqld.cnf 文件。
希望这能帮助解决问题。
相关问题
mysql配置文件my.cnf在哪里打开
MySQL配置文件my.cnf的位置可能会因不同的操作系统和MySQL版本而有所不同,以下是一些常见的位置:
- CentOS/RHEL 7及以上版本:/etc/my.cnf或/etc/mysql/my.cnf
- Debian/Ubuntu:/etc/mysql/mysql.conf.d/mysqld.cnf
- macOS:/usr/local/mysql/my.cnf或/etc/my.cnf
- Windows:C:\Program Files\MySQL\MySQL Server X.X\my.ini
您可以在终端中使用以下命令来查找my.cnf文件的位置:
```
mysql --help | grep cnf
```
该命令会输出MySQL相关的配置文件路径,您可以根据自己的操作系统和MySQL版本找到my.cnf文件的位置,并在该文件中进行配置。
MySQL配置文件my.cnf在哪里打开
MySQL配置文件my.cnf的位置可能会因不同的操作系统和MySQL版本而有所不同,以下是一些常见的位置:
- CentOS/RHEL 7及以上版本:/etc/my.cnf或/etc/mysql/my.cnf
- Debian/Ubuntu:/etc/mysql/mysql.conf.d/mysqld.cnf
- macOS:/usr/local/mysql/my.cnf或/etc/my.cnf
- Windows:C:\Program Files\MySQL\MySQL Server X.X\my.ini
您可以在终端中使用以下命令来查找my.cnf文件的位置:
```
mysql --help | grep cnf
```
该命令会输出MySQL相关的配置文件路径,您可以根据自己的操作系统和MySQL版本找到my.cnf文件的位置,并在该文件中进行配置。